The invention discloses a salinized frozen soil roadbed multi-parameter
coupling monitoring method, and relates to the field of salinized frozen soil area roadbed monitoring, and the method comprises the steps: executing field investigation and
demand analysis, outputting a field investigation and monitoring
demand analysis report, executing a sensor network intelligent dynamic
topology design, and outputting an intelligent dynamic sensor
network layout detailed drawing. According to an intelligent dynamic sensor
network layout detailed drawing, sensor preparation,
verification and drilling channel construction are executed, and drilling holes and channels are output; cooperative arrangement, installation and fixation of a multi-parameter sensor are executed, an on-site sensing network is output, cables are led out and connected to an integrated
data acquisition box in a tandem mode, cable tandem is executed,
system integration and acquisition box installation and debugging are carried out, and an integrated on-
site monitoring station is output. According to the method, the ultimate targets of comprehensive, synchronous and accurate monitoring and intelligent early warning of the roadbed water-salt-
thermal coupling migration process are achieved, and the fundamental problems of
data splitting and analysis lagging of a traditional method are effectively solved.
